A MU M c D o n a ld
Asa McDo n a l d, aged 80 years and five months, died of complications at C : l fi o'clock Tue sday mo r n i n g, Dec.
27, 1938, nt his hornc in 22014 North
Beaver St r e e t, Now Castle.
A son of Wilson a nd Ma ry Eckl es
McDonald, he was born J u ly 27, 1858,
In Falrvlew Township, Mercer County, and had resided In Or e e n v l l le for
a period of 44 years be fore going to
New Castle 12 years ago to make his
home. 3Je was u n i t ed in ma r r i age
to Anna M. Parsons on Fob. 12, 1891.
Whi lo In Gr e e n v i l l e, Mr. McDonald attended tho First Me thodi st
Episcopal C h u r c h, and in New Castle
ho was a member ot St. John's L u t heran Chur ch. He was a member of
tho local Custcr Lodge No. 469,
Knights of Pythias, and by occupation was a coal dealer.
Surviving are his wife, Mrs. Anna
McDonald, New Castle, and the following sons and daughters: Mrs. J.
M. Jamison, Grove City; Bessie A.
McDonald, New Castle; Florence A.
McDonald, Philadelphia; Edwin W.
McDonald, Philadelphia, and Kenneth
P. McDonald, New Castle. Four
grandchildren also survive.
Services f rom tho Hodge funeral
home in New Castle will be conducted
at 2 p. m. Thursday, Dec. 29, by Rev.
F. E. Stough, assisted by Rev. W. B.
McLean of New Castle.
The body will be brought to Greenville for burial in the Shenango Valley Cemetery. The party will arrive
^hero at 3:30 p. m. and the casket will
be opened at tho grave for the local
friends who attend the services
